Qatar Visa

A valid visa document is required for all foreign people travelling to Qatar. The Ministry of Interior of Qatar issues several types of visas i.e. TR or Transit Visa, Business Visa, Employment Visa, Student Visa, and Tourist Visa each with a different validity duration.

This guide will teach you everything that you need to know about the validity periods of various Qatari visas, as well as how to check and extend the validity period of Qatari visas.

How to check the validity of a Qatar Visa online?

There are currently two ways to check the validity of your Qatar visa online. You can check the status of your Qatar visa application online by visiting the websites of the Ministry of Interior (MOI) or the Qatar Visa Centre (QVC). You will need your passport number and/or visa number in both cases.

Check Qatar Visa through the Ministry of Interior (MOI) website

Check Qatar Visa through Ministry of Interior (MOI) website

The option of tracking the status and validity of your Qatar Visa on the Ministry of Interior (MOI) website is available for all types of visa holders, one can track the status of your visa application or verify the status of your Qatar e-visa by entering your visa number or passport number.

So, to check the status of your Qatar visa application through the Ministry of Interior (MOI), keep your visa number or passport number handy and follow the simple steps listed below.

Step 1: Visits the official website of the Ministry of Interior – Qatar

Step 2: Click on the inquiries section on the home page. (In case you are not able to access the inquiries page, you can access the same through this google search.

Step 3: Click on the ‘Visa Services‘ option from the left-hand bar, you will find the below options over there.

Step 4: You have to select the ‘Visa Inquiry & Printing’ option and you can choose to check using your visa number or passport number after that select your nationality and input the verification code.

Step 5: Once you click the submit button you will be able to check the status of your Qatar Visa. In case you want a hard copy of the visa status, click on the ‘Print’ button and get the hard copy of the same.

In any case, if your Qatar Visa is found invalid, you should look into the following:

  • Ensure that your visa has been issued
  • You also need to make sure that your visa is authentic
  • Check to see whether you fake a visa.
  • Make sure that your Qatar visa was properly completed by your travel provider (travel agent/company).

Check Qatar Visa the through QVC website

Visa applicants from Sri Lanka, Nepal, Bangladesh, Pakistan, India, and the Philippines can also check the status of their Qatar visa application on the Qatar Visa Centre (QVC) website.

Please keep in mind that this service is only available to applicants from the aforementioned countries; applicants from the rest of the world have only one option to check their Qatar visa status, which is through the Ministry of Interior’s

QVC- Qatar Visa Tracking

To begin the Qatar visa application tracking process through QVC, simply follow the simple steps outlined below:

Step 1: Visit the official website of the Qatar Visa Center (QVC).

Step 2: When you visit the website, you must select your preferred language as well as your country of origin (in some cases the website will automatically pick the same through your browser location)

Step 3: Visit the “Track Application” page from the home page.

Step 4: Fill in all the mandatory details including Passport Number, Visa Number and Captcha Code.

Step 3: Click on the ‘Submit’ button to check the status of your Qatar visa application.

Validity period of different Qatar Visas

For people seeking to enter the nation, Qatar provides a variety of visa options, including tourist visas, business visas, work visas, family visit visas, GCC resident visas, transit visas, and more.

All these visas are valid for different periods of time;

1. Qatar Tourist Visa: The Qatar Tourist visa is valid for three months and allows for a stay of up to 30 days in a single trip.

2. Qatar 72-Hour Business Visa: Qatar’s 72-hour business visa is provided upon arrival and can be extended for another 72 hours. The visa is intended for visitors to the country for short-term business visits.

3. Qatar Business Visa: This visa is offered to new expatriates as well as those performing short-term contractual work in Qatar. The visa is valid for a maximum of three months and must be pre-arranged by an authorized company or institution in Qatar.

4. Qatar Work Visa: Qatar work visas are obtained through the company and are valid for one to three months. This is mainly relevant to employees who intend to work for a Qatari employer for an extended period of time.

5. Qatar Family Visit Visa: The Qatar family visit visa has a one-month validity period. However, the validity period can be extended for up to six months for close family members (wife, children, parents) and three months for other relatives.

6. Qatar GCC Resident Visa: The GCC (Gulf Cooperation Council) Residents Visa to Qatar is valid for one month and it is a single entry visa. However, it can be extended for an extra three months.

7. Qatar Transit Visa: The Qatar Transit visa has a 96-hour entrance validity in Qatar, and entry into Qatar with an approved transit visa must be completed within 30 days of issuance.

Apart from the visas stated above, Qatar also provides electronic visas, or e-visas, for visitors to the Gulf state. An e-visa for tourism purposes has a maximum validity period of 30 days.

How to extend Qatar Visa validity?

Passengers with valid Qatar visas for tourism, business, or other purposes can extend their visas online via the Ministry of Interior’s (MOI) website. Alternatively, embassies and authorized officials can also issue the extension on the traveller’s behalf.

Qatar Visa Extension

Please follow the steps below to extend the validity of your Qatar visit visa online:

Step 1: Log in with your smartcard to the e-services portal of MOI.

Step 2: Click on the “Visa Services” option and then select “Extend Visa”

Step 3: Enter the ‘Visa Number’ or ‘Passport Number’ and then select the nationality from the drop-down list (You can find the visa number on the sticker in your passport.)

Step 4: Enter the correct captcha code from the picture or audio and click the “Extend” button.

Step 5: In the next step you will be asked to select the required extension period for your Qatar Visa.

Step 6: Pay the applicable fees and your Visa will be extended.

Qatar Visa Extension Fee

To extend your Qatar Visa Click Here, you must pay a renewal fee of QAR 200 (Approx. $55 or ₹4200) for each additional month.
